Pater Leander Fischer Prize 2016
We would like to encourage authors from all fields of laser medicine and biophotonics to apply for the 2016 Pater Leander Fischer Prize.
The Pater Leander Fischer Prize was first presented in 1990 and is awarded biannually by the Deutsche Gesellschaft für Lasermedizin (DGLM) e.V. for outstanding contributions in the field of laser medicine and biophotonics. The prize honors the best publication in the DGLM’s official journal Photonics & Lasers in Medicine from the years 2014/2015 and is endowed with € 1000.
In order to be considered for the 2016 Pater Leander Fischer Prize, the English language manuscript, which preferably describes original work in areas relating to technical and scientific research, and also clinical applications of lasers and photonics in medicine, must be submitted online via http://mc.manuscriptcentral.com/plm by October 31, 2015, at the very latest, to ensure that the paper will appear – either in print or online – in 2015. As the prize is awarded biannually, manuscripts received after this deadline will be considered for the 2018 award.
The winner will be selected on the basis of the scientific quality and originality of the work by the award committee which is made up of the four editors-in-chief of Photonics & Lasers in Medicine, the Vice President of the DGLM, PD Dr. Raphaela Waidelich, and the DGLM Treasurer, Prof. Dr. Diethelm Wallwiener.
The exact modalities of the awards ceremony will be made public by separate notice at a later date.
